Work release inmate fatally injured in industrial accident
By dothaneagle.com
Published: 10/30/2017

The Alabama Department of Corrections is investigating the death of Frank Dwayne Ellington, 33, a state work release inmate.

According to the Alabama Department of Corrections, Ellington was killed during an industrial accident at Koch Foods poultry plant in Ashland in Clay County around 5:35 p.m., Oct. 29. He had worked at the plant since June.
